Output efcbf5007665abea7b8131b6f4fb07ca907fb98a64c5048a9d344be831b22373:2

value
2090710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 278dbb1c6ab18fe326387579d3bcb7bd3de54d3e OP_EQUAL
address
35JA4fHSbEYVsE2Q1mEpNVm26E5t2t53FN
transaction
efcbf5007665abea7b8131b6f4fb07ca907fb98a64c5048a9d344be831b22373
spent
true